I think you would enjoy Sweetwaters then- its at Valley River Inn - there is a nice deck on the water- Northbank setting is nice- but food not that great.
you might want to make a reservation since its the weekend- the ones I mentioned are the only river front restaurants.
Another place I like is the Excelsior - close to the U of O on 13th- nice outdoor courtyard - nice wine list.
MMS is right- been wearing fleece until last weekend but it finally warmed up but cools off at night.
Let me know - if you want different, we have a fun Moroccan restaurant - I can't remember the name of the Moroccan restaurant but if interested let me know and I will find it.
Hope you enjoy our area!

My favorite recommendation for the coast - north of Florence but not far from Yachats is Heceta Head State Park- beautiful beach, trail up to the lighthouse - and if you want to go farther, there is a trail behind the lighthouse that takes you down to a beach only accessible by hiking in ( trail map posted close to the lighthouse)
Lunch in Florence- fav place is Travellers Cove- they have decent food AND they have a deck overlooking the river - great place on a nice day .
